Key Concepts: Detailed Explanations with Examples

Gastroesophageal Reflux Disease (GERD)

Pathophysiology: Chronic symptoms or mucosal damage caused by the abnormal reflux of gastric contents into the esophagus. Often due to transient lower esophageal sphincter (LES) relaxations, decreased LES tone, hiatal hernia, or impaired esophageal clearance.

Symptoms: Heartburn, regurgitation. Atypical symptoms include chronic cough, asthma, laryngitis.

Diagnosis: Clinical symptoms, often empiric trial of PPI. Endoscopy for alarm symptoms (dysphagia, odynophagia, weight loss, GI bleeding) or refractory disease.

Treatment:

  • Lifestyle Modifications: Weight loss, elevating head of bed, avoiding trigger foods (e.g., fatty foods, caffeine, alcohol, spicy foods), smoking cessation, avoiding late meals.
  • Pharmacotherapy:
    • Antacids: Symptomatic relief (e.g., aluminum/magnesium hydroxide, calcium carbonate). Short-acting.
    • H2-Receptor Antagonists (H2RAs): Reduce acid production (e.g., famotidine, ranitidine – though ranitidine largely off-market due to NDMA concerns). Slower onset than antacids, longer duration. Tachyphylaxis can occur.
    • Proton Pump Inhibitors (PPIs): Most potent acid suppression (e.g., omeprazole, lansoprazole, pantoprazole, esomeprazole, dexlansoprazole). Administer 30-60 minutes before first meal. Long-term use associated with risks like CDI, pneumonia, bone fractures, hypomagnesemia, vitamin B12 deficiency. Consider lowest effective dose and trial de-escalation for chronic use.

Peptic Ulcer Disease (PUD)

Etiology: Primary causes are Helicobacter pylori (H. pylori) infection and NSAID use. Less common causes include stress-related mucosal damage, Zollinger-Ellison syndrome.

Symptoms: Epigastric pain (often burning, gnawing), dyspepsia. Pain with H. pylori often improves with food; NSAID-induced ulcers may be asymptomatic until complications.

Diagnosis: Endoscopy with biopsy. H. pylori testing: urea breath test, stool antigen test, serology (less useful for eradication confirmation).

Treatment:

  • H. pylori Eradication: Complex regimens, typically 10-14 days. Examples:
    • Triple Therapy: PPI + clarithromycin + amoxicillin (or metronidazole if penicillin allergy). High clarithromycin resistance limits use.
    • Bismuth Quadruple Therapy: PPI + bismuth subsalicylate + metronidazole + tetracycline. Often preferred due to resistance patterns.
    • Concomitant Therapy: PPI + clarithromycin + amoxicillin + metronidazole.
    Confirm eradication 4 weeks post-treatment with urea breath or stool antigen test.
  • NSAID-Induced Ulcers: Discontinue NSAID if possible. If not, co-administer PPI or misoprostol. Treat with PPI for 8 weeks.

Irritable Bowel Syndrome (IBS)

Pathophysiology: Functional GI disorder characterized by chronic abdominal pain and altered bowel habits without structural abnormalities. Involves gut-brain axis dysfunction, visceral hypersensitivity, dysbiosis.

Diagnosis: Rome IV criteria: Recurrent abdominal pain, on average, at least 1 day/week in the last 3 months, associated with two or more of the following: related to defecation, change in stool frequency, change in stool form. Subtypes: IBS-C (constipation-predominant), IBS-D (diarrhea-predominant), IBS-M (mixed).

Treatment: Highly individualized.

  • Non-pharmacologic: Dietary modifications (e.g., low FODMAP diet), stress management, regular exercise, probiotics (select strains).
  • Pharmacologic (symptom-based):
    • IBS-C: Soluble fiber, osmotic laxatives (polyethylene glycol), lubiprostone, linaclotide, plecanatide.
    • IBS-D: Loperamide, rifaximin, eluxadoline, alosetron (REMS drug).
    • Abdominal Pain: Antispasmodics (dicyclomine, hyoscyamine), low-dose tricyclic antidepressants (TCAs), selective serotonin reuptake inhibitors (SSRIs).

Inflammatory Bowel Disease (IBD)

Pathophysiology: Chronic, relapsing inflammatory conditions of the GI tract.

  • Crohn's Disease (CD): Can affect any part of the GI tract (mouth to anus), often transmural inflammation, skip lesions, granulomas.
  • Ulcerative Colitis (UC): Limited to the colon and rectum, continuous inflammation of the mucosa and submucosa.

Diagnosis: Endoscopy with biopsy, imaging (CT/MRI enterography).

Goals of Therapy: Induce and maintain remission, improve quality of life, prevent complications (e.g., strictures, fistulas, colorectal cancer).

Treatment (Step-up approach based on disease severity, location, and patient factors):

  • 5-Aminosalicylates (5-ASAs): Mesalamine, sulfasalazine. Primarily for mild-to-moderate UC.
  • Corticosteroids: Budesonide, prednisone. For induction of remission in moderate-to-severe disease. Not for long-term maintenance due to side effects.
  • Immunomodulators: Azathioprine, 6-mercaptopurine, methotrexate. For moderate-to-severe disease, often used to maintain remission and allow steroid sparing. Delayed onset.
  • Biologics: Anti-TNF agents (infliximab, adalimumab, golimumab, certolizumab), integrin inhibitors (vedolizumab, natalizumab – REMS), IL-12/23 inhibitors (ustekinumab), JAK inhibitors (tofacitinib – oral, for UC). Used for moderate-to-severe disease, often when other therapies fail. Monitor for infections and other specific side effects. Biosimilars are increasingly available.

Constipation

Causes: Diet (low fiber/fluid), medications (opioids, anticholinergics, iron, calcium channel blockers), lifestyle (sedentary), medical conditions (hypothyroidism, diabetes, neurological disorders).

Treatment:

  • Non-pharmacologic: Increased dietary fiber, adequate fluid intake, regular exercise.
  • Pharmacologic:
    • Bulk-forming: Psyllium, methylcellulose. Requires adequate fluid.
    • Osmotic: Polyethylene glycol, lactulose, magnesium hydroxide. Draw water into bowel.
    • Stool Softeners: Docusate. Prevent hard stools, not for acute constipation.
    • Stimulants: Senna, bisacodyl. For acute relief or opioid-induced constipation; avoid chronic use.
    • Secretagogues: Lubiprostone, linaclotide, plecanatide (for chronic idiopathic constipation, IBS-C).
    • Opioid-Induced Constipation (OIC): PAMORAs (naloxegol, methylnaltrexone, naldemedine).

Diarrhea

Causes: Acute (infections, food poisoning, medications) vs. Chronic (IBS-D, IBD, malabsorption, medications).

Treatment:

  • Non-pharmacologic: Oral rehydration solution (ORS), BRAT diet (bananas, rice, applesauce, toast) for acute.
  • Pharmacologic:
    • Anti-motility: Loperamide, diphenoxylate/atropine. Avoid in infectious diarrhea with fever/bloody stools.
    • Adsorbents: Bismuth subsalicylate.
    • Antibiotics: For specific bacterial infections (e.g., traveler's diarrhea: azithromycin, ciprofloxacin, rifaximin).
    • C. difficile Infection (CDI): Diagnosis via stool toxin test. Treatment: Oral vancomycin or fidaxomicin for initial episodes. Metronidazole for non-severe initial episodes if vancomycin/fidaxomicin unavailable. Recurrent CDI often treated with extended-pulsed vancomycin, fidaxomicin, or fecal microbiota transplantation (FMT).

Common Mistakes to Watch Out For

Avoiding these common pitfalls can significantly improve your performance on the BCACP exam:

  • Overlooking Lifestyle Modifications: Many GI conditions, especially GERD and IBS, benefit significantly from non-pharmacologic interventions. Failing to consider or recommend these is a common oversight.
  • Misinterpreting Diagnostic Criteria: Applying incorrect diagnostic criteria, particularly for IBS (Rome IV), can lead to inappropriate treatment.
  • Incorrect Drug Selection or Dosing: Not tailoring therapy to the individual patient's comorbidities, allergies, drug interactions, or specific disease severity. Forgetting to adjust doses for renal or hepatic impairment is a frequent error.
  • Failing to Monitor Appropriately: Neglecting to recommend necessary monitoring for efficacy (e.g., symptom improvement) or safety (e.g., lab tests for immunomodulators, electrolyte checks for PPIs).
  • Not Recognizing Red Flag Symptoms: Missing signs that indicate a more serious underlying condition (e.g., dysphagia, unexplained weight loss, GI bleeding) that requires urgent referral or further investigation.
  • Ignoring Polypharmacy and Drug Interactions: Ambulatory patients often take multiple medications. Overlooking potential drug interactions (e.g., PPIs with clopidogrel, antacids with fluoroquinolones) can lead to therapeutic failures or adverse events.
  • Confusing Acute vs. Chronic Management: Applying acute treatment strategies to chronic conditions or vice versa. For example, using systemic corticosteroids for long-term IBD maintenance is generally inappropriate.
  • Inadequate Counseling: Providing incomplete or unclear patient education, leading to poor adherence or misunderstanding of medication use and potential side effects.
